It's a variant on some similar Mardu Knight builds I've seen elsewhere. Notable additions & differences from most other builds I've seen are my inclusion of Convoke mechanics on Conclave Tribunal and Venerated Loxodon to really play into the high Creature count (and Worthy Knight Tokens) for the deck. I've been averaging emptying my hand by Turn 3, which may sound awful Topdecking that soon, but the synergy and power with which pretty much any mix of creatures can combo more than makes up for it. It also prevents me from being subject to "Hand Hate" decks with Discard elements, and it renders me all but immune to mono-red decks relying on Robber of the Rich since my hand is basically nil very early on.

All cards in this deck with a Converted Mana Cost higher than 3 have some form of mechanic to further reduce its Casting Cost. (Either through Convoke mechanics or through Controlled Knights on The Circle of Loyalty ) It is FAST. It's quite incredible how quickly you can get 5 creatures in play with Worthy Knight s and then drop something like Venerated Loxodon down for absolutely no mana and give them all +1/+1 counters to boot.

I finally got a Murderous Rider to Wildcard, but for now he's still out for now as an option. I was planning on adding him in once I managed to snag a copy, but this deck is working remarkably well even w/o his Planewalker destroying capabilities. Conclave Tribunal serves the same function pretty nicely, and it's often much less mana than the Swift End spell off Murderous Rider anyway due to the sheer number of Creatures/Tokens this Deck can put out. I find sitting on him in hand as a control options diminishes the overall attack power & speed of the build.

I've begun to really like Grafdigger's Cage especially with some of the newer cards, so it's on the Sideboard with occasional swaps into the Main Deck in place of Joust . It wasn't incredibly useful when I originally pulled it back when M20 was the newest-release set, but now, not only does it COMPLETELY (and laughably) shut down those annoying & time-draining Cat Oven type Decks, but it also prevents any Escape abilities from firing on the array of creatures that see lots of play like Uro, Titan of Nature's Wrath and Kroxa, Titan of Death's Hunger . It also offers some serious deterrents on some Red and Blue decks for their 'recasting' ability on various Instant/Sorcery spells (like some of the Chandras and Jaces, for example).

I've been playing around by pulling Wintermoor Commander in and out trying to evaluate him (because I'm a huge fan of the card in general), but I'm finding that the extra options afforded on some of the cards I was having to drop for him are actually nicer in many cases. I guess this deck comes on so strong in most games that I don't need a big beefy Deathtouch blocker as I can just target remove (or destroy) any real threats quite early on.
